The Freeman 38 is a high-performance center console catamaran built for offshore fishing and extended cruising. Its reputation in the class rests on a combination of seagoing capability, range, and the distinctive Freeman ride quality. The boat measures 38 feet in length with an 11.5-foot beam and is powered by four Mercury engines totaling 1,200 horsepower, delivering a maximum speed of 74 knots and a cruising speed of 53 knots. Joystick control is fitted as standard.
The layout centers on a functional design suited to both fishing and comfort underway. A single head serves the boat's onboard facilities. The fiberglass hull and broad beam provide the platform stability and sea-keeping characteristics expected of the design.
